5 Website design tips for small businesses
Creating a website that attracts visitors and converts leads into sales is no easy task. But there are many things you can do to improve your chances of success. Here are five tips to keep in mind when designing your site.
Create a unique branding strategy
Make sure your brand identity is consistent across all channels. This means using the same colors, fonts, logos, and other design elements. It also means making sure your messaging is consistent as well. If you use different messages on social media than you do on your website, people will notice.

Ensure that your website is mobile-friendly
If you’re not building a mobile-friendly site, you’re leaving money on the table. According to Google’s latest data, more than half (52%) of searches are done on smartphones and tablets. That means if your site isn’t optimized for mobile devices, you’re losing out on potential customers.
Include clear contact information
You should also make sure that your contact information is easy to find. This includes things like your phone number, address, email, and social media accounts. Make sure that these details are easily accessible so that people who need them can reach you.
Add social media links or feeds
Another thing to consider when designing your site is adding links to your social media profiles. If you’re not using social media, then you should at least add a link to your Facebook profile. It’s also a good idea to add links to your Twitter account and any other social media sites where you have a large following.
Better still, have your web designer integrate live visual feeds from your social media channels into your website so that site users remain on your site for longer.
